    Adaptability

    If you're the only parent of an baby, it's crucial to choose a stroller which is able to meet the evolving requirements of your family. If you prefer the comfort of a plush bassinet or the convenience of one-handed folding there's a single infant stroller on ANB Baby that can accommodate your family's needs and surpass your expectations.

    Strollers come in various styles and designs to suit different family needs, including strollers for jogging, all-terrain strollers as well as lightweight travel strollers and more. You can even find models with more space for storage and reclining seats to help ensure that your child is at ease on long walks or car rides.

    When selecting a single stroller, it is crucial to take into consideration your child's weight and age and the terrain you walk on. If you frequently walk on a rough, uneven path or if your family loves being outdoors, think about an all-terrain stroller with shock absorbers and extra suspension to minimize impact. On the other side, if you're searching for a stroller that's easy to fold and store, and will provide your child with an enjoyable stroll on the sidewalk, you should consider an umbrella that is lightweight and compact stroller.

    You may want to consider the compatibility of your stroller with car seats for infants. It is dependent on the manufacturer certain models require specific car seat adapters to securely connect. You can buy adapters for infant car seats from the top stroller brands, including Graco, Chicco, Britax and Nuna.

    Adaptive strollers, also referred to as push chairs are designed to be used by children with special needs or adults who are unable to walk for prolonged periods of time. These strollers are designed to offer more stability and support for posture to the user. They also come with accessories that can be linked to medical equipment like oxygen tanks or ventilators.

    Safety

    Your child's safety is your first priority So when you shop for strollers, be sure to look at the features that are most important to you. Find a stroller that has straps for restraining. Make sure that the straps are simple for you to fasten but are challenging for your child to unfasten or pull away from the way. Some strollers have five-point harnesses that are similar to car seats (two straps on the shoulders and two straps on each thigh), for maximum safety.

    Another important safety aspect that is often ignored is the brake system that is convenient. The best brakes are those that feature locking mechanisms built into the wheels. This means that your child cannot reach them even when the stroller's in a reclining position. Also consider a brake that locks two wheels at a time instead of only one. This will prevent the stroller from slipping if it is parked on an uneven slope.

    There are a variety of things you can do in addition to the basic safety features to keep your baby safe when they stroll. Don't put toys or other objects hanging off the stroller, as they can fall on your baby when the stroller is moved suddenly. Be careful when filling the storage basket with too much stuff, as this can cause the stroller to topple over.

    If you are uncertain about the safety of a particular stroller, you can contact the manufacturer directly and ask for more information. Register your stroller to receive important safety messages from the manufacturer.
